Miracle Asparagus

I've found that if I wrap asparagus in bacon or cover it with cheese sauce my most picky eaters don't complain which makes dinner time much easier.
This recipe comes from Kraftrecipes.com 

1 lb. fresh asparagus spears, trimmed
1/3 cup water
1/4 cup MIRACLE WHIP Dressing
1/4 cup milk
1/2 cup Shredded Cheddar Cheese

Microwave asparagus and water in covered 2-qt. microwaveable casserole on HIGH 5 to 6 min. or until asparagus is crisp-tender; drain. 
Mix remaining ingredients in microwaveable bowl. Microwave 2 min. or until cheese is melted and sauce is well blended, stirring after each minute. Serve over asparagus.



BBQ Chicken

Through out 2010 and 2011 our family experienced quite a few trials. After one such experience a neighbor stopped by to check on me. When she asked what she could do to help I mentioned that I had some chicken that needed to be cooked and asked if she had a good recipe. She quickly thru this main dish together for us in my crockpot. It has become a family favorite because it's so yummy. I like it because it reminds me how much that simple act of kindness meant to me during a very difficult time. Talk about comfort food!

2 lbs of boneless skinless chicken breasts or thighs or both!
1 cup mild salsa
1 cup ketchup
1 Tbls Worcestershire sauce
1/3 cup brown sugar

Combine together and place in a baking dish or a crockpot. Bake uncovered at 400 deg for 45 minutes or on low in the crockpot for 4-6 hours.

Serve with baked potato and use cooked sauce as a topping for potatoes. 

All ingredients can be combined and frozen in a gallon size freezer bag, then cook using above instructions adjusting time to allow chicken to cook through.
